When choosing a fragrance oil melter, consider its design. An aesthetically pleasing melter enhances any room. Unique shapes and colors can create a cozy vibe. Pay attention to the material too. Ceramic and glass are elegant and durable. Quality materials improve the overall experience.
Temperature control is another vital feature. Look for adjustable settings to customize your aroma. Some oils vaporize at different temperatures. An optimal range will ensure the fragrance lasts longer and fills the space more evenly. Safety features should not be overlooked. Automatic shut-off options prevent overheating and accidents.
Lastly, ease of cleaning is essential. A melter that requires little maintenance can save time and effort. Ensure it allows for easy oil changes. Sometimes, users struggle with sticking residue. It’s a nuisance that can affect future scents. Consider these factors carefully to create your aromatic haven.

To maximize the aroma from your fragrance oil melter, consider the placement of the melter in your space. Position it near open windows or air vents. This way, the fragrance can disperse more quickly throughout the room. Experiment with different locations to find the most effective spot. Some scents might fill a room more efficiently when placed on a high bookshelf, while others may work best on a table.
Adjusting the amount of oil is crucial. Start with a small amount of fragrance oil and add more as needed. Too much oil can overwhelm the senses. A gentle hint of scent is often more pleasing than a powerful blast. Monitor how the aroma develops over time. Noticing changes can enhance your experience.

Using fragrance oil melters can create a magical atmosphere. However, safety should always come first. Always place your melter on a stable surface. This helps prevent accidental spills and burns. Keep it away from flammable materials. A little caution goes a long way.
Regular maintenance is essential to keep your melter in good shape. Clean it often to avoid residue buildup. Use a gentle cleaner, making sure to unplug it first. Watch for any signs of wear and tear. This may include frayed cords or discolored surfaces. If you notice any issues, it’s time to reevaluate your use.
